There are three possible parallelograms that include three given non-colinear points as vertices, with the additional point found by various combinations of: $$\mathbf P_1+\mathbf P_2-\mathbf P_3$$ This can be justified in various ways - one way is to look at the need to have the midpoints of the diagonal coincide, see this answer . The three points will determine two sides of the parallelogram if you choose the proper pair of points for each line. Now you should see approximately where the 4th point has to be You need to find the equation of two lines; each of the lines is parallel to one of the original sides and passes thru the proper known point.
